~~ODT~~ echo "
"; echo "Última atualização: "; ver('', false); echo "
";
====== Convocar Discentes ====== Esse caso de uso é utilizado para o coordenador dos projetos de monitoria, no intuito de convocar discentes classificados no [[desenvolvimento:especificacoes:sigaa:portal_do_docente:casos_de_uso:ensino:projetos:projeto_de_monitoria_apoio_da_qualidade_do_ensino:coordenacao_de_projeto:processo_seletivo|Processo Seletivo]] e escolher as orientações para cada discente. ===== Descrição do Caso de uso ===== O caso de uso inicia quando o usuário acessa //SIGAA -> Portal do Docente -> Ensino -> Projetos -> Projeto de Monitoria -> Coordenação de Projeto -> Processo Seletivo -> Convocar Discentes//. Em seguida, o sistema exibe uma Lista com os discentes exibindo os seguintes dados: * **__Projeto de Ensino__**: Tipo - TEXTO. * **__Prova__**: Tipo - TEXTO. * **__Data da Prova__**: Tipo - DATA. FORMATO - DD/MM/AAAA. * **__Bolsas Remuneradas__**: Tipo - NUMÉRICO. * **__Bolsas Não Remuneradas__**: Tipo - NUMÉRICO. * **__Discente__**: Tipo - TEXTO. FORMATO - MATRICULA - NOME DISCENTE. * **__NPE__**: Tipo - NUMÉRICO. FORMATO - 9.9. (Nota da Prova Escrita). * **__NF__**: Tipo - NUMÉRICO. FORMATO - 9.9. ( Nota Final). * **__MCP__**: Tipo - NUMÉRICO. FORMATO - 9.9. (Média dos Componentes da Prova). * **__IA(IRA)__**: Tipo - NUMÉRICO. FORMATO - 9.9999. (Índice Acadêmico). * **__Class.__**: Tipo - NUMÉRICO. * **__Vínculo Situação__**: Tipo - TEXTO. * **__Situação__**: Tipo - TEXTO. ^ Discente ^ NPE ^ NF ^ MCP ^ IA(IRA) ^ Class. ^ Vínculo Situação ^ Situação ^ | Tipo - TEXTO | Tipo - NUMÉRICO. FORMATO - 9.9 | Tipo - NUMÉRICO. FORMATO - 9.9 | Tipo - NUMÉRICO. FORMATO - 9.9 | Tipo - NUMÉRICO. FORMATO - 9.9999 | Tipo - NUMÉRICO | Tipo - TEXTO | Tipo - TEXTO | | ... | ... | ... | ... | ... | ... | ... | ... | Ao selecionar o discente a ser convocado, o usuário deverá informar os seguintes dados: * **__Projeto__**: Tipo - TEXTO. * **__Período__**: Tipo - DATA. FORMATO - DD/MM/AAAA a DD/MM/AAAA. * **__Discente__**: Tipo - TEXTO. FORMATO - MATRICULA - NOME DISCENTE. * **__Email__**: Tipo - TEXTO. * **__Classificação__**: Tipo - NUMÉRICO. * **Situação***: Tipo - TEXTO. Opções ''AGUARDANDO CONVOCAÇÃO'' e ''CONVOCADO''. * **__Situação__***: Tipo - INTEIRO. ''CONVOCADO''. * **__Vínculo__**: Tipo - TEXTO. * **Data Início***: Tipo - DATA. FORMATO DD/MM/AAAA. * **Data Fim***: Tipo - DATA. FORMATO DD/MM/AAAA. O usuário também poderá selecionar as //Orientações do Discentes// informando a //Data de Início// e //Data Final//. *Orientações do Discente * **Orientador**: Tipo - LÓGICO. * **Data Início***: Tipo - DATA. FORMATO DD/MM/AAAA. * **Data Fim***: Tipo - DATA. FORMATO DD/MM/AAAA. ^ Orientador ^ Data Início ^ Data Fim ^ | Tipo - TEXTO | Tipo - DATA. FORMATO DD/MM/AAAA | Tipo - DATA. FORMATO DD/MM/AAAA | | ... | ... | .... | O caso de uso é finalizado. ===== Principais Regras de Negócio ===== * **RN01**: Apenas discentes com o status AGUARDANDO CONVOCAÇÃO poderão ser convocados. * **RN01**: Apenas discentes com o status AGUARDANDO CONVOCAÇÃO poderão ser convocados exceto nos caso **RN03** e **RN04**. * **RN02**: O discente não poderá ser convocado se possuir bolsa ativa no sistema. * **RN03**: Se houver vagas Não Remuneradas disponíveis e também BOLSISTAs com status MONITORIA FINALIZADA esses poderão assumir as vagas Não Remuneradas. * **RN04**: Se existir vagas Remuneradas e existir um discente NÃO REMUNERADO com status MONITORIA FINALIZADA como melhor classificado para a vaga Remunerada ele poderá ser convocado para a vaga. Tendo um novo vínculo criado após a convocação dele. * **RN05**: Se houver vagas remanescentes poderá ser convocado discente como o vínculo EM ESPERA. * **RN06**: O discente pode ter apenas um vínculo ativo no mesmo projeto. * **RN07**: O discente pode ter várias monitorias, mas apenas uma remunerada. === Resoluções/Legislações Associadas ==== Não se Aplica. ===== Entidades Persistentes Envolvidas ===== ^ Classe ^ Tabela ^ | br.ufrn.sigaa.monitoria.dominio.DiscenteMonitoria. | sigaa.monitoria.discente_monitoria | | br.ufrn.sigaa.monitoria.dominio.ProvaSelecao.java | sigaa.monitoria.prova_selecao | ====== Plano de Teste ====== Sistema: SIGAA Módulo: Portal do Docente Link(s): Ensino -> Projetos -> Projeto de Monitoria -> Coordenação de Projeto -> Processo Seletivo -> Convocar Discentes Usuário: aline_schwarz, cbarboza, heniolacerda Papel que usuário deve ter: SigaaPapeis.DOCENTE, SigaaPapeis.GESTOR_MONITORIA Plano de Testes: [[desenvolvimento:especificacoes:sigaa:monitoria:plano_de_teste|Plano de Testes de Bolsa de Monitoria]] ===== Cenários de Teste ===== Não se aplica ===== Dados para o Teste ===== Verificar se o email e a mensagem está sendo enviada.